Tamil Nadu CM: Welfare Board For Gig Workers Soon

In a first for the state, Chief Minister MK Stalin, in his Independence Day address on Tuesday, announced that the government would form a welfare board for gig workers. “The lives of these employees who work against the clock are important,” Stalin said while speaking at Fort St.George. What soft skills are employers looking for in freshers?

In January-June 2023, 62% of employers across India intend to hire freshers – with certain skills.  The top soft skills that employers are looking for in freshers to are those relating to negotiation and persuasion, cognitive flexibility, curiosity/continual learning, and emotional intelligence. These are the findings of the latest Career Outlook Report by TeamLease EdTech …
